Mexican president announces death of public security minister
MEXICO CITY, Sept. 21 (Xinhua) -- Mexican President Vicente Fox Wednesday evening announced the deaths of Public Security Minister Martin Huerta and several other top officials as a result of the crash of a helicopter that tranported them.
At the Presidential Residence of Los Pinos, Fox announced the deaths of Huerta and Federal Police Commander Tomas Valencia, in the crash of the helicopter that took them from Mexico City to the high- security prison of La Palma, in Mexico state.
